Transaction 3cdc103e4e331994bae97450bfc6ddf0e26c51ebfacb0cf3eca7b1e268873c57

1 Input
2 Outputs
  • 3cdc103e4e331994bae97450bfc6ddf0e26c51ebfacb0cf3eca7b1e268873c57:0
  • value  3422851
    address  3Qf2pDgUnKSJLyZdfTs5pvSaVam4JpPVyt
  • 3cdc103e4e331994bae97450bfc6ddf0e26c51ebfacb0cf3eca7b1e268873c57:1
  • value  578247
    address  16fHFgHnnSvfsPFV2ytHGbSyznqGyAEAj2